Display and Screen Features

The device boasts a 14-inch touchscreen display with a high-resolution 1920×1080 Full HD panel. The screen offers vibrant colors and sharp images, enhanced by an anti-glare coating that reduces reflections. The touchscreen responsiveness is smooth, supporting stylus input for creative tasks and note-taking.

Screen Brightness and Color Accuracy

With a peak brightness of 300 nits, the screen performs well in various lighting conditions. Color accuracy is sufficient for casual photo editing and media consumption, though professional designers may prefer a device with wider color gamuts.

Port Selection and Connectivity

The HP Pavilion x360 14 2025 offers a versatile array of ports to support various peripherals and accessories. It includes:

  • USB Type-C with Thunderbolt support
  • USB 3.2 Type-A ports
  • HDMI 2.0 output
  • 3.5mm headphone/microphone combo jack
  • SD card reader

Wireless connectivity is robust, featuring Wi-Fi 6 and Bluetooth 5.2, ensuring fast and reliable connections for online activities and device pairing.
